CVE-2026-58644: Microsoft SharePoint Deserialization of Untrusted Data Vulnerability

Microsoft SharePoint contains a deserialization of untrusted data vulnerability that allows an unauthorized attacker to execute code over a network.

Microsoft SharePoint fails to validate serialized data before processing it, a CWE-502 weakness where the deserialization routine itself becomes an execution path. When SharePoint deserializes attacker-supplied objects, the runtime reconstructs those objects and invokes their methods, including any attacker-defined logic embedded in the payload. Because the flaw exists in the deserialization layer rather than in authentication or session handling, no credentials are required to reach it. All three on-premises SharePoint product lines are affected: Enterprise Server 2016, Server 2019, and Subscription Edition below their respective patched builds.


An attacker sends a crafted serialized payload over the network to a vulnerable SharePoint endpoint. No authentication and no user interaction are required. When the server deserializes the payload, it executes attacker-controlled code, yielding full remote code execution on the SharePoint host. The impact covers confidentiality, integrity, and availability at the highest severity. The only precondition is network reachability to the SharePoint server. CISA added this vulnerability to the Known Exploited Vulnerabilities catalog, reflecting confirmed exploitation activity.

Detection and monitoring

  • Review IIS and SharePoint Unified Logging Service (ULS) logs for HTTP requests to SharePoint endpoints that return 500-series errors or abnormal response sizes from unauthenticated sessions, which may indicate deserialization payload probing or execution.
  • Monitor the SharePoint application pool worker process (w3wp.exe) for unexpected child process creation, such as cmd.exe or powershell.exe, which would indicate successful deserialization-triggered code execution rather than normal SharePoint operation.

Additional hardening

  • Restrict network access to SharePoint servers at the perimeter and host firewall, permitting only known client IP ranges to reach SharePoint HTTP/HTTPS ports.
  • Disable or isolate internet-facing SharePoint endpoints where external access is not operationally required, reducing the attacker-reachable surface.
  • Run SharePoint application pools under least-privilege service accounts to limit the operating system impact of any successful code execution.
  • Apply CISA BOD 26-04 forensic triage requirements to any SharePoint server that was network-reachable before patching, treating it as potentially compromised.

What happens if CVE-2026-58644 isn't remediated by July 19, 2026?

If you miss the July 19, 2026 deadline, CVE-2026-58644 becomes a Plan of Action and Milestones (POA&M) item. A growing POA&M list turns a routine continuous-monitoring review into a hard conversation with your sponsoring agency. Meeting the deadline keeps your authorization intact.
